Restrepo nomination confirmed by voice vote

Executive Calendar #48, the nomination of Luis Felipe Restrepo, of Pennsylvania, to be United States District Judge for the Eastern District of Pennsylvania, was confirmed by voice vote.

Senator Burr objects to vote on student loan bill (S.953)

Senator Warren asked unanimous consent that at a time to be determined the Senate proceed to vote on passage of S.953, the Student Loan Affordability Act. Senator Burr objected. Senator Burr then asked consent to take up and pass a bill, which is what he describes as the President’s proposal. Senator Warren objected.

Senate will recess 2:30-3:30 today

The Senate will recess from 2:30 until 3:30pm today in order to accommodate an Intelligence briefing on Foreign Intelligence Surveillance Act matters.
